Webbnon-COX-2–specific NSAIDs 5 half-lives before surgery. When an NSAID is important to pain control and the patient is on a long-acting agent, we substitute a short-acting NSAID (eg, ibuprofen), then discon-tinue it 1 to 2 days before surgery. Aspirin is generally stopped 7 to 10 days before surgery unless deemed critical for cardiac protection ...
